FINANCE COMPANY PASSES DIVIDEND.

Directors of the Wellington Investment Trustee, and Agency Company, Ltd., advise shareholders that in view of the effect that recent legislation has had upon the current business of the company, coupled with the present unfavourable conditions affecting industry in general, they have reluctantly decided that it is in the best interests of shareholders that the usual interim dividend should not be paid.
